AN ART DECO SAPPHIRE AND DIAMOND RING
Set with a cushion-cut sapphire, weighing approximately 10.07 carats, flanked on either side by two baguette-cut diamonds, to the diamond and textured platinum gallery and hoop, circa 1925
With report CS 35712 dated 22 July 2002 from the American Gemological Laboratories stating that based on available gemological information, it is the opinion of the Laboratory that the origin of this sapphire would be classified as Classic Kashmir. Heat Enhancement: None. Clarity Enhancement: None

With report 92010611 dated 26 February 2008 from the AGTA Gemological Testing Center stating that the data obtained during the examination of this sapphire indicates that the probable geographic origin is Kashmir. No indications of heating
